My worst fear is that Pitt's coach maybe knows this offense better than some of our players.

He will know which LOS adjustments are the most difficult to execute. So I expect in key defensive situations he will set us up, hoping to force us into one of those.

I also expect to see them try to jump some routes that they anticipate.

Our offensive line knows we have to first prove that we can hold the pocket against a 4-man pass rush. BUT... look for Pitt to bring some blitzes in the first series, trying to unsettle Milton and create some mental hesitancy among our blockers.
